Profile Greens Grade Emerald is an inorganic, kiln-fired porous ceramic soil amendment designed for sand-based root zones and proven on thousands of greens across the country. It resists compaction, eliminates localized dry spot, promotes drainage and supports healthy root systems, helping turf become less prone to disease and other maintenance problems. Manufactured from a unique Mississippi mineral deposit, this calcined illite and opal CT blend offers 74% total porosity, a pH range of 5.5 ± 1, and a cation exchange capacity of 33.6 mEq/100g.

Key Points

  • Inorganic soil amendment made from calcined, non-swelling illite and non-crystalline opal CT mineral.
  • 74% total porosity with 39% capillary and 35% non-capillary pores; bulk density 36 ± 2 lb/ft³.
  • Emerald green particles with typical sieve analysis of 98.0% between -20+50 mesh.
  • Packaged in 50 pound valve bags, 2000 pound super sacks, and bulk dump truck loads.
